1 Consummate (adjective)

Consummate  - Perfect; complete in every way:

Perfect; complete in every way:

Hindi meaning: माहिर

Synonyms: Adept, Adroit, Proficient, Expert

Antonyms: Amateurish, Inexperienced, Incapable, Incompetent

Example: He's a <strong>consummate </strong>athlete.

2 Accretion (noun)

Accretion  - A gradual increase or growth by the addition of new layers or parts.

A gradual increase or growth by the addition of new layers or parts.

Hindi meaning: अभिवृद्धि

Synonyms: Accumulation, Assemblage, Accrual, Addendum

Antonyms: Abatement, Decline, Diminution, Erosion

Example: A thick <strong>accretion</strong> of ice in a freezer that obviously had not been cleaned for some time.

3 Acolyte (noun)

Acolyte  - Anyone who follows or helps another person, or someone who helps apriest in some religious ceremonies.

Anyone who follows or helps another person, or someone who helps apriest in some religious ceremonies.

Hindi meaning: पादरी का सहायक

Synonyms: Adherent, Convert, Disciple, Votary

Antonyms: Coryphaeus, Leader, Master, Renegade

Example: A highly influential economist whose <strong>acolytes</strong> can be found at many major universities.

4 Fervour (noun)

Fervour  - Intense and passionate feeling.

Intense and passionate feeling.

Hindi meaning: जोश

Synonyms: Ardour, Intensity, Zeal, Vehemence

Antonyms: Apathy, Disinterest, Insensibleness

Example: Although I love college football, I do not have the same <strong>fervor </strong>for the games as those fans that paint their faces with their team colors.

5 Acclimatization (noun)

Acclimatization  - The act or process of changing something to fit a new use or situation.

The act or process of changing something to fit a new use or situation.

Hindi meaning: अनुकूलन करना

Synonyms: Acclimation, Accommodation, Adaptation, Adjustment

Example: The athletes are <strong>acclimatizing</strong> to the heat.

6 Ferret out (phrasal verb)

Ferret out  - To find (something, such as information) by careful searching.

To find (something, such as information) by careful searching.

Hindi meaning: पता लगाना, खोजना

Synonyms: Rummage, Discover, Find, Hunt

Antonyms: Pass Over, Overlook

Example: The reporter <strong>ferreted out</strong> massive evidence of corruption at city hall.

7 Propound (verb)

Propound  - To suggest a theory, belief, or opinion for other people to consider.

To suggest a theory, belief, or opinion for other people to consider.

Hindi meaning: प्रस्तावित करना, प्रतिपादन करना

Synonyms: Proffer, Propose, Suggest, Advance

Antonyms: Withhold, Take Back

Example: Let us <strong>propound</strong> the question whether mercy killing should ever be an option.

8 Anoint (verb)

Anoint  - Ceremonially confer divine or holy office upon (a priest or monarch) by smearing or rubbing with oil:

Ceremonially confer divine or holy office upon (a priest or monarch) by smearing or rubbing with oil:

Hindi meaning: तेलाभिषेक करना

Synonyms: Consecrate, Sanctify, Bless, Ordain, Hallow

Example: Using holy oil, the pastor placed his hands on the woman’s head in order to <strong>anoint</strong> her.

9 Eschew (verb)

Eschew  - Deliberately avoid using; abstain from.

Deliberately avoid using; abstain from.

Hindi meaning: त्याग करना, परहेज करना

Synonyms: Avoid, Evade, Elude, Shun

Antonyms: Embrace, Pursue, Welcome

Example: He appealed to the crowd to <strong>eschew</strong> violence.

10 Impasse (noun)

Impasse  - A situation in which progress is impossible, especially because the people involved cannot agree.

A situation in which progress is impossible, especially because the people involved cannot agree.

Hindi meaning: ऐसा स्थान या स्थिति जहां से निकलने का मार्ग न हो

Synonyms: Deadlock, Standstill, Stalemate, Predicament

Antonyms: Solution, Agreement, Breakthrough

Example: The dispute had reached an <strong>impasse</strong>, as neither side would compromise.
